Browser settings and compatibility
Browser settings can have a big impact on your login experience. Here are some key things to consider: Make sure your browser is compatible with NetSuite. NetSuite typically supports the latest versions of popular browsers like Chrome, Firefox, Safari, and Edge. Update your browser regularly to the latest version. This will ensure you have the best experience. Clear your cache and cookies. These can sometimes interfere with the login process. Enable JavaScript and cookies in your browser settings. NetSuite relies on both to function correctly. Ensure your browser is not blocking pop-ups. Some NetSuite features use pop-up windows. Take a moment to adjust your browser settings to optimize your NetSuite experience. Making sure your browser is configured correctly is essential for a smooth and efficient login process. It helps you navigate NetSuite without any unnecessary hiccups.
Security best practices
Security is paramount, so here are some security best practices: Use a strong password with a mix of uppercase and lowercase letters, numbers, and symbols. Change your password regularly. Never share your login credentials with anyone. Be wary of phishing attempts and other suspicious emails. Always log out of NetSuite when you're finished. Be extra cautious when accessing NetSuite from public Wi-Fi networks. Keep your devices secure by using antivirus software and keeping your operating system up to date. These security measures are not just good practice – they’re essential for safeguarding your data and ensuring a safe learning environment.
